import { field, logger } from "@coder/logger"
import zip from "adm-zip"
import * as cp from "child_process"
import * as fs from "fs-extra"
import * as http from "http"
import * as https from "https"
import * as os from "os"
import * as path from "path"
import * as semver from "semver"
import { Readable, Writable } from "stream"
import * as tar from "tar-fs"
import * as url from "url"
import * as util from "util"
import * as zlib from "zlib"
import { HttpCode, HttpError } from "../../common/http"
import { HttpProvider, HttpProviderOptions, HttpResponse, Route } from "../http"
import { settings as globalSettings, SettingsProvider, UpdateSettings } from "../settings"
import { tmpdir } from "../util"
import { ipcMain } from "../wrapper"
export interface Update {
checked: number
version: string
}
export interface LatestResponse {
name: string
}
/**
* Update HTTP provider.
*/
export class UpdateHttpProvider extends HttpProvider {
private update?: Promise<Update>
private updateInterval = 1000 * 60 * 60 * 24 // Milliseconds between update checks.
public constructor(
options: HttpProviderOptions,
public readonly enabled: boolean,
/**
* The URL for getting the latest version of code-server. Should return JSON
* that fulfills `LatestResponse`.
*/
private readonly latestUrl = "https://api.github.com/repos/cdr/code-server/releases/latest",
/**
* The URL for downloading a version of code-server. {{VERSION}} and
* {{RELEASE_NAME}} will be replaced (for example 2.1.0 and
* code-server-2.1.0-linux-x86_64.tar.gz).
*/
private readonly downloadUrl = "https://github.com/cdr/code-server/releases/download/{{VERSION}}/{{RELEASE_NAME}}",
/**
* Update information will be stored here. If not provided, the global
* settings will be used.
*/
private readonly settings: SettingsProvider<UpdateSettings> = globalSettings,
) {
super(options)
}
public async handleRequest(route: Route, request: http.IncomingMessage): Promise<HttpResponse> {
this.ensureAuthenticated(request)
this.ensureMethod(request)
if (!this.isRoot(route)) {
throw new HttpError("Not found", HttpCode.NotFound)
}
switch (route.base) {
case "/check":
this.getUpdate(true)
if (route.query && route.query.to) {
return {
redirect: Array.isArray(route.query.to) ? route.query.to[0] : route.query.to,
query: { to: undefined },
}
}
return this.getRoot(route, request)
case "/apply":
return this.tryUpdate(route, request)
case "/":
return this.getRoot(route, request)
}
throw new HttpError("Not found", HttpCode.NotFound)
}
public async getRoot(
route: Route,
request: http.IncomingMessage,
appliedUpdate?: string,
error?: Error,
): Promise<HttpResponse> {
if (request.headers["content-type"] === "application/json") {
if (!this.enabled) {
return {
content: {
isLatest: true,
},
}
}
const update = await this.getUpdate()
return {
content: {
...update,
isLatest: this.isLatestVersion(update),
},
}
}
const response = await this.getUtf8Resource(this.rootPath, "src/browser/pages/update.html")
response.content = response.content
.replace(/{{UPDATE_STATUS}}/, appliedUpdate ? `Updated to ${appliedUpdate}` : await this.getUpdateHtml())
.replace(/{{ERROR}}/, error ? `<div class="error">${error.message}</div>` : "")
return this.replaceTemplates(route, response)
}
/**
* Query for and return the latest update.
*/
public async getUpdate(force?: boolean): Promise<Update> {
if (!this.enabled) {
throw new Error("updates are not enabled")
}
// Don't run multiple requests at a time.
if (!this.update) {
this.update = this._getUpdate(force)
this.update.then(() => (this.update = undefined))
}
return this.update
}
private async _getUpdate(force?: boolean): Promise<Update> {
const now = Date.now()
try {
let { update } = !force ? await this.settings.read() : { update: undefined }
if (!update || update.checked + this.updateInterval < now) {
const buffer = await this.request(this.latestUrl)
const data = JSON.parse(buffer.toString()) as LatestResponse
update = { checked: now, version: data.name }
await this.settings.write({ update })
}
logger.debug("got latest version", field("latest", update.version))
return update
} catch (error) {
logger.error("Failed to get latest version", field("error", error.message))
return {
checked: now,
version: "unknown",
}
}
}
public get currentVersion(): string {
return require(path.resolve(__dirname, "../../../package.json")).version
}
/**
* Return true if the currently installed version is the latest.
*/
public isLatestVersion(latest: Update): boolean {
const version = this.currentVersion
logger.debug("comparing versions", field("current", version), field("latest", latest.version))
try {
return latest.version === version || semver.lt(latest.version, version)
} catch (error) {
return true
}
}
private async getUpdateHtml(): Promise<string> {
if (!this.enabled) {
return "Updates are disabled"
}
const update = await this.getUpdate()
if (this.isLatestVersion(update)) {
return "No update available"
}
return `<button type="submit" class="apply -button">Update to ${update.version}</button>`
}
public async tryUpdate(route: Route, request: http.IncomingMessage): Promise<HttpResponse> {
try {
const update = await this.getUpdate()
if (!this.isLatestVersion(update)) {
await this.downloadAndApplyUpdate(update)
return this.getRoot(route, request, update.version)
}
return this.getRoot(route, request)
} catch (error) {
return this.getRoot(route, request, undefined, error)
}
}
public async downloadAndApplyUpdate(update: Update, targetPath?: string): Promise<void> {
const releaseName = await this.getReleaseName(update)
const url = this.downloadUrl.replace("{{VERSION}}", update.version).replace("{{RELEASE_NAME}}", releaseName)
let downloadPath = path.join(tmpdir, "updates", releaseName)
fs.mkdirp(path.dirname(downloadPath))
const response = await this.requestResponse(url)
try {
if (downloadPath.endsWith(".tar.gz")) {
downloadPath = await this.extractTar(response, downloadPath)
} else {
downloadPath = await this.extractZip(response, downloadPath)
}
logger.debug("Downloaded update", field("path", downloadPath))
// The archive should have a directory inside at the top level with the
// same name as the archive.
const directoryPath = path.join(downloadPath, path.basename(downloadPath))
await fs.stat(directoryPath)
if (!targetPath) {
// eslint-disable-next-line @typescript-eslint/no-explicit-any
targetPath = path.resolve(__dirname, "../../../")
}
logger.debug("Replacing files", field("target", targetPath))
await fs.move(directoryPath, targetPath, { overwrite: true })
await fs.remove(downloadPath)
if (process.send) {
ipcMain().relaunch(update.version)
}
} catch (error) {
response.destroy(error)
throw error
}
}
private async extractTar(response: Readable, downloadPath: string): Promise<string> {
downloadPath = downloadPath.replace(/\.tar\.gz$/, "")
logger.debug("Extracting tar", field("path", downloadPath))
response.pause()
await fs.remove(downloadPath)
const decompress = zlib.createGunzip()
response.pipe(decompress as Writable)
response.on("error", (error) => decompress.destroy(error))
response.on("close", () => decompress.end())
const destination = tar.extract(downloadPath)
decompress.pipe(destination)
decompress.on("error", (error) => destination.destroy(error))
decompress.on("close", () => destination.end())
await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
destination.on("finish", resolve)
destination.on("error", reject)
response.resume()
})
return downloadPath
}
private async extractZip(response: Readable, downloadPath: string): Promise<string> {
logger.debug("Downloading zip", field("path", downloadPath))
response.pause()
await fs.remove(downloadPath)
const write = fs.createWriteStream(downloadPath)
response.pipe(write)
response.on("error", (error) => write.destroy(error))
response.on("close", () => write.end())
await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
write.on("error", reject)
write.on("close", resolve)
response.resume
})
const zipPath = downloadPath
downloadPath = downloadPath.replace(/\.zip$/, "")
await fs.remove(downloadPath)
logger.debug("Extracting zip", field("path", zipPath))
await new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
new zip(zipPath).extractAllToAsync(downloadPath, true, (error) => {
return error ? reject(error) : resolve()
})
})
await fs.remove(zipPath)
return downloadPath
}
/**
* Given an update return the name for the packaged archived.
*/
public async getReleaseName(update: Update): Promise<string> {
let target: string = os.platform()
if (target === "linux") {
const result = await util
.promisify(cp.exec)("ldd --version")
.catch((error) => ({
stderr: error.message,
stdout: "",
}))
if (/musl/.test(result.stderr) || /musl/.test(result.stdout)) {
target = "alpine"
}
}
let arch = os.arch()
if (arch === "x64") {
arch = "x86_64"
}
return `code-server-${update.version}-${target}-${arch}.${target === "darwin" ? "zip" : "tar.gz"}`
}
private async request(uri: string): Promise<Buffer> {
const response = await this.requestResponse(uri)
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const chunks: Buffer[] = []
let bufferLength = 0
response.on("data", (chunk) => {
bufferLength += chunk.length
chunks.push(chunk)
})
response.on("error", reject)
response.on("end", () => {
resolve(Buffer.concat(chunks, bufferLength))
})
})
}
private async requestResponse(uri: string): Promise<http.IncomingMessage> {
let redirects = 0
const maxRedirects = 10
return new Promise((resolve, reject) => {
const request = (uri: string): void => {
logger.debug("Making request", field("uri", uri))
const httpx = uri.startsWith("https") ? https : http
const client = httpx.get(uri, { headers: { "User-Agent": "code-server" } }, (response) => {
if (
response.statusCode &&
response.statusCode >= 300 &&
response.statusCode < 400 &&
response.headers.location
) {
++redirects
if (redirects > maxRedirects) {
return reject(new Error("reached max redirects"))
}
response.destroy()
return request(url.resolve(uri, response.headers.location))
}
if (!response.statusCode || response.statusCode < 200 || response.statusCode >= 400) {
return reject(new Error(`${response.statusCode || "500"}`))
}
resolve(response)
})
client.on("error", reject)
}
request(uri)
})
}
}
